Output 8e042d33d2ff366aa69573ef59641272ca7bac83f1c285a74598256a38ac8935:58

value
26391330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 784ac033e31a2fee478da9880d886cff8a7b21d8d4f5a018142d0679ccad61d7
address
tb1p0p9vqvlrrgh7u3ud4xyqmzrvl798kgwc6n66qxq595r8nn9dv8tsgrxf64
transaction
8e042d33d2ff366aa69573ef59641272ca7bac83f1c285a74598256a38ac8935
confirmations
25346
spent
true